Always check if a collision damage waiver (CDW) is part of your Loughborough car hire policy, whether you go with Green Motion or a different supplier. Some companies offer it as a paid extra instead of including it.
Booking a one-way car hire can be your secret weapon for cheaper deals. Check 'Return car to a different location.' Providers often have to move vehicles between locations, which means you can lock in some great one-way prices on a car for rent in Loughborough.
Save money on fuel by picking a vehicle with a 'Fair fuel policy.' You pick up the car with a full tank and return it full, so you only pay for what you use.
Want to explore without stressing about the number of miles you clock up? Search for rentals with 'Unlimited mileage' under the 'Policies' filter and drive as far as you like without the extra charges.

Compare car hire types in Loughborough
Small: These cheap rental cars in Loughborough may be small in size, but they're big where it counts. Including mini and economy vehicles, they're agile, great on mileage, and perfect for city driving or short trips.
Medium: A dependable choice when you want something that's easy to drive but with a few more features. This category includes compact and intermediate models that offer a little extra leg room compared to smaller cars.
Large: Long drives fly by in this Loughborough car hire category. Also known as full-size, they're built with bigger engines for better driving. The extra legroom and comfort make them a top choice for groups of friends and families.
SUV: When the urge to explore hits, an SUV's all in. It's your ultimate road trip buddy, ready for highways, backroads, and anything in between. These sports utility vehicles also offer extra space and advanced safety features.
Van: Select this vehicle category when you want a car for rent in Loughborough that can handle the heavy stuff. With options like commercial vans and trucks, they're made to carry more, whether that's equipment, suitcases or the whole travel crew.
Insurance and optional extras
Car rental excess insurance isn't a necessity, but it's worth considering. If your vehicle is damaged, no matter how minor, it can help you avoid paying a hefty excess fee. Different Loughborough car hire providers have different insurance policies and cover levels, so check the terms before booking.

Good to know
The minimum age to rent a vehicle in the United Kingdom is typically 21 years old. However some providers set their own rules, so always go over your rental company's policy to know where you stand.
Add a car seat to your Loughborough car rental booking if you're planning to travel with the kids. Regulations change from one location to another, but using a child seat suited to their size, age and weight is always the safest way to travel.
You'll be asked for some documents when collecting your car. As a rule, bring your physical driver's licence, a credit card with enough balance for the excess (most companies don't accept debit cards), and another form of photo ID. Your booking confirmation will spell it all out.
Familiarise yourself with your rental. Adjust your seat and mirrors, test the brakes and blinkers, and get comfortable with its handling before you set off. And remember to stick to the left side of the road in the United Kingdom.
